And he said, The LORD {is} my rock, and my fortress, and my deliverer;
The God of my rock; in him will I trust: {he is} my shield, and the horn of my salvation, my high tower, and my refuge, my saviour; thou savest me from violence.
{As for} God, his way {is} perfect; the word of the LORD {is} tried: he {is} a buckler to all them that trust in him. {tried: or, refined}
Thou hast also given me the shield of thy salvation: and thy gentleness hath made me great. {made...: Heb. multiplied me}
The LORD liveth; and blessed {be} my rock; and exalted be the God of the rock of my salvation.
